Mabel Mae Baldis, 93, of Tamarac, Fla., formerly of Green Valley, passed away peacefully Wednesday, Aug. 19, 2015. She was born May 6, 1922, in McKeesport, a daughter of the late Nicholas and Elizabeth Freidwald Knoll; and wife of the late Charles R. Baldis. She was also preceded in death by her son, Robert Baldis. Mabel was an avid reader, reading up to four books a week, liked working on crossword puzzles and was a huge fan of the Florida Marlins baseball team. She is survived by her son, Dennis (Michele) Baldis, of Tamarac; daughter, Susan Hawes, of Surprise, Ariz.; daughter-in-law, Corrine Baldis, of Manor; grandchildren, Jimmy, Katie (Scott), Luke, Jeremiah, Dustin (Lisa) and Sean (Sheri); great-grandchildren, Ziah, Machi, Niklas and Kallan; nieces, Nora Grove, Cheryl Conroy, Linda Barkemeyer and Donna Husack; nephew, Kurt Petterson; close friends, Gus Norder, of Dravosburg, and Jerry and Margy, of Erie. She was preceded in death by siblings, Harold and Charles Knoll, Edna Belgrade, Elizabeth Wood, Marie Strunk, Else, Hilda and Cathryn Knoll. Friends will be received from 11 a.m. to 1 p.m. Saturday, Aug. 22, 2015, at STRIFFLERS OF WHITE OAK CREMATION AND MORTUARY SERVICES, 1100 Lincoln Way, White Oak, PA 15131, Sue Striffler Galaski, supervisor, 412-678-6177, until the time of service at 1 p.m. at the funeral home chapel. Burial will follow. Remembrances in Mabel's name may be made to The Wounded Warrior Project, 301 Grant St., Suite 900, Pittsburgh, PA 15219.
